Ashes 57 ‘On the Wild Side’ exhibition

The LAVA Gallery on Carnaby Street, London WC1 will be hosting work by London creative Ashes 57 for a week beginning March 18.

The illustrator, graphic designer and photographer's work will be familiar to many due to her fliers and posters during the advent of dubstep in NYC and current work on the UK scene.

Opening night promises music from Telemachus, Skipple and Dreamdropper, free beer and exclusive screen prints up for grabs.

The exhibition will be running until 25 March, so that's plenty of time to get over there!
